The processing times are just estimates, as I have been reading. But as per CIC's website the time between VAC and IRCC and otherway and the wait time to submit the biometrics, does not count as processing time.
Visitor visa (from outside Canada)
India
13 days ?
You may need to give biometrics with your application.
This processing time doesn’t include:
the time it takes to send an application between a VAC and our office
the time you need to give your biometrics
So for my mom, it took 22 days in total but IF I see the working days and ignore the transit between VAC and IRCC and her wait time to get the biometrics done, it was under 13 days.
